On Mon, Nov 30, 2015 at 11:39 AM, Rob Crittenden <[email protected]> wrote: > Thomas Lau wrote: > > Hi all, > > > > I am running FreeIPA 3.3.x in our environment. First I did is kinit on > > client 1, then ssh to host A, it works fine; But then if I want to ssh > > from host A to host B, I have to do kinit again, is there have a way to > > do ticket transfer? Or is it call "Ticket Delegation"? How could I > > config it to function properly? > > > > > > man ssh > > -K Enables GSSAPI-based authentication and forwarding > (delegation) > of GSSAPI credentials to the server. > > rob >
